Nick Cannon’s youngest son died of a brain tumor when he was only five months old. The comedian speaks about it openly on his talk show.

“I haven’t shared this with anyone before,” says actor and comedian Nick Cannon, 41, on his own talk show in an emotional voice. “I’ve had a tough weekend.” Then he shows the viewer: inside a photo of his youngest son Zen. Applause fills the hall. But suddenly it becomes very quiet.

Nick Cannon: His son had a brain tumor

When Nick Cannon tries to speak again, tears come to him. The comedian talks about his little son for a long time, telling anecdotes from the time immediately after his birth. Then he reveals: “After a while we found out that he was missing something. There was a tumor in his head.”

After Thanksgiving, the tumor grew faster and faster. “I spent as much time with Zen as possible this weekend,” Nick explains to the audience. They drove to the beach, where Nick held his son for the last time. He died at the age of five months.

“I am so grateful”

“I’m so grateful that my whole family came together to support me. Zen’s mother, Alyssa, is the strongest woman I’ve ever seen,” said Nick on his talk show. Zen was the sixth child of Nick Cannon.

“I know a lot of people have had similar experiences,” explains Cannon. That’s why he treats the topic very openly in his show and talks to an expert at the end.
